City Project SC2499/SW2500 provided for the installation of a new sanitary sewer trunk line and the realignment of a stormwater pipe. The City contracted with Ken Leingang Excavating, Inc. for the construction of 2,100 feet of 18-inch storm drain pipe, 2,200 feet of 8-inch and 12-inch PVC sanitary sewer main, and associated manholes, appurtenances and surface restoration at the Catalyss development located west of 40th Ave on Castlevale Road.
Final inspection for this project was made and the recommendation is that the project be accepted. A final payment of $20,870.43 (5% retainage) is due from the City to Ken Leingang Excavating, Inc. for the completion of the work.
